The only problem I could see is that the gauges are 30 in. You will probably have to restrict them quite a bit to keep the needles from bouncing too much on the vacuum pulses and I don't know that will get an accurate reading with the resulting vacuum on such a large scale gauge. But, hoses and restrictors can't be more than a couple of dollars, so why not try it?
